Interface NonDelete
-
- All Superinterfaces:
Change
,ContentChange
,org.eclipse.emf.ecore.EObject
,MigrateableChange
,org.eclipse.emf.common.notify.Notifier
,PrimitiveChange
- All Known Implementing Classes:
CreateImpl
,MoveImpl
,NonDeleteImpl
public interface NonDelete extends ContentChange
A representation of the model object 'Non Delete'. Base class for content changes that do not delete an elementThe following features are supported:
- See Also:
HistoryPackage.getNonDelete()
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description org.eclipse.emf.ecore.EObject
getElement()
Returns the value of the 'Element' reference.void
setElement(org.eclipse.emf.ecore.EObject value)
Sets the value of the 'Element
' reference.-
Methods inherited from interface org.eclipse.emf.edapt.spi.history.Change
getDescription, getRelease, isBreaking, setBreaking, setDescription
-
Methods inherited from interface org.eclipse.emf.edapt.spi.history.ContentChange
getReference, getReferenceName, getTarget, setReference, setReferenceName, setTarget
-
-
-
-
Method Detail
-
getElement
org.eclipse.emf.ecore.EObject getElement()
Returns the value of the 'Element' reference. The element to be moved- Returns:
- the value of the 'Element' reference.
- See Also:
setElement(EObject)
,HistoryPackage.getNonDelete_Element()
-
setElement
void setElement(org.eclipse.emf.ecore.EObject value)
Sets the value of the 'Element
' reference.- Parameters:
value
- the new value of the 'Element' reference.- See Also:
getElement()
-
-